Resolution 11 marked an important turning point in the development of the northern mountainous provinces, especially Cao Bang. This is considered a "compass" guiding localities in eliminating poverty, narrowing the development gap and building a dynamic and civilized socio-economic region.
The most important breakthrough in implementing Resolution No. 11-NQ/TW is to develop socio-economic infrastructure, especially transport infrastructure for regional connectivity. Cao Bang Provincial Party Committee is determined to build the 121 km Dong Dang (Lang Son) - Tra Linh (Cao Bang) expressway to shorten the distance from Cao Bang to Hanoi and key economic regions.

With limited capital, building the highway is a big challenge for Cao Bang. However, with great determination, the Standing Committee of Cao Bang Provincial Party Committee has made a decision to mobilize people to agree to land acquisition before receiving compensation.
In addition, the Steering Committee for the construction of the Dong Dang (Lang Son) - Tra Linh (Cao Bang) Expressway has chosen the PPP form - investment under the public-private partnership method, which has brought significant efficiency to the project by sharing risks with private investors, reducing the financial burden for the state. At the same time, the competitive mechanism in the process of selecting investors has helped ensure the quality of the project and optimize costs.
In particular, the application of modern construction technologies, brought by private investors, has contributed to shortening construction time and increasing the life of the project.
